[D8845AEY], Letter from Henry Villard to Thomas Alva Edison, October 19th, 1888
Editor's Notes
"I am just in receipt of your dispatch of to-day. ### In reply I beg to say that while I note your remark that in view of the non-magnetic character of the ore, the trial will probably not show up very well, still I think it would nevertheless, be best to have it take place. In answer to your question, I should like to have various ores run through your mill in the presence of the gentlemen." Yours truly, H. Villard
